There are four components to a medical malpractice claim the breach of duty, causation and damages. An experienced lawyer for birth injuries will assist you to collect evidence and develop strong legal arguments in support of each of these elements.

In cases of birth injury lawsuit injuries, the duty element involves proving that your doctor had an professional relationship with you. This can be done using medical documents or hospital invoices. The next step is to establish that you were owed an obligation by the doctor to perform the skill and care expected of a different medical provider.

An attorney for birth injuries can assist a family to file a medical malpractice claim against the hospital or doctor who committed negligence during labor and birth. A successful legal claim may result in financial compensation which can help a family pay for their child's present and future medical expenses, lost wages, and emotional trauma.

A skilled attorney for birth injuries will be able to review the medical records of your child, pinpoint any possible negligence, and hire experts to look into the case. Experts are usually other OB/GYN doctors who can offer their opinions on the extent of malpractice. After the experts have analyzed the case, the lawyer will determine who is accountable for the injuries. They will then name the defendants.

In New York and most other states, there is a statute of limitations that stipulates the deadline to file a claim. For birth injury claims, this is usually 30 months or two and one-half (2-1/2) years following the time that the medical malpractice occurred.

During this period during this time, your attorney will negotiate an agreement with your insurance company on your behalf. If the insurance company refuses to pay a fair amount, your attorney will file a suit in the appropriate court to get a jury and judge to decide the matter. This is a difficult procedure that should only be handled by an experienced professional.

A medical malpractice case demands that the plaintiff prove that a doctor, nurse or other healthcare professional violated their duty to care. This means that the medical professional failed to act in accordance with the standards of their profession and that of the medical community, depending on the level of knowledge and training they possess. In most cases, it is essential to engage experts to testify on behalf of the client to establish the appropriate level of care in the situation.

Many medical malpractice claims are settled out of court and this is typically the case for birth injuries. However, a skilled medical malpractice lawyer can construct a convincing case for compensation by reviewing the child's medical records and hiring medical experts to review them.

An experienced New York City birth injury law firm will review the medical records and request diagnostic and reports that analyze the extent of the injuries, as well as identify the defendants. This could include the obstetrician and surgeons, nurses, and doctors involved in the birth or delivery as well as the hospitals. In certain states, families may apply to a state-wide program that will provide an indemnity for children who suffer from certain birth injuries, including brain damage or paralysis.
